UML politburo discusses vice chair Poudel’s statute amendment proposal



KATHMANDU: The politburo meeting of the CPN-UML, chaired by party chair and Prime Minister KP Sharma Oli, is underway at the party headquarters.

According to UML’s publicity department chief Rajendra Gautam, the meeting is currently focused on discussing the statute amendment proposal presented by vice chair Bishnu Prasad Poudel. So far, 32 politburo members have shared their views on the proposal, while 40 members are yet to speak.

The politburo is expected to endorse three key documents already approved by the party’s secretariat,  the political report by Chair Oli, the statute amendment proposal by Vice Chair Poudel, and the organizational report prepared by General Secretary Shankar Pokharel.

The UML has scheduled its upcoming statute convention for Bhadra 20 to 22.
